Ruby On Rails Developer

$176,800 - $197,600/Yr

TEKsystems - Cupertino, CA

posted 26 days ago

Full-time - Entry Level
Remote - Cupertino, CA
10,001+ employees
Professional, Scientific, and Technical Services

About the position

The Ruby On Rails Developer at TEKsystems is responsible for the development and design of web applications and components, focusing on both front-end and back-end development. This role involves troubleshooting performance issues, maintaining existing applications, and integrating APIs with third-party services. The developer will collaborate with internal and external teams to ensure data quality and consistency across the organization, particularly in the domain of electronic recyclables.

Responsibilities

  • Assist in developing and designing web applications, components, services and API integrations
  • Collaborate with internal/external technical teams to align on appropriate design for requirements
  • Design, code, test, and implement technical requirements for internal and/or external uses
  • Assist in troubleshooting and resolving issues surrounding performance, response times, capacity, and system limitations
  • Assist in creating and modifying technical documentation while collaborating with internal business partners, internal technology resources (database, system, networking), and with external vendors
  • Maintain and update web applications, API integrations, portals and platforms and ensure data quality, integrity, and consistency across the organization using both front-end (GUI) and back-end development experience
  • Assist in maintaining existing features and in developing new features for existing Rails 5/6 application
  • Assist in the domain focused on electronic recyclables - inventory, scheduling, transportation, management, and processing API integrations with 3rd party companies and internal applications

Requirements

  • Expert knowledge of the Ruby on Rails framework and Ruby as a core language (5 years minimum)
  • Extensive knowledge of API design and interface technologies (JSON, ProtoBuf, REST, RPC, XML, etc)
  • Working knowledge of basic frontend development (HTML, CSS, JavaScript, Bootstrap, JQuery, etc)
  • Working knowledge of Continuous Integration suites (CircleCI, Jenkins, etc)
  • Working knowledge of integrated testing frameworks (RSpec, MiniTest, etc)

Nice-to-haves

  • 4-year degree or technical training program (bootcamp, etc) is a nice to have

Benefits

  • Medical, dental & vision
  • Critical Illness, Accident, and Hospital
  • 401(k) Retirement Plan - Pre-tax and Roth post-tax contributions available
  • Life Insurance (Voluntary Life & AD&D for the employee and dependents)
  • Short and long-term disability
  • Health Spending Account (HSA)
  • Transportation benefits
  • Employee Assistance Program
  • Time Off/Leave (PTO, Vacation or Sick Leave)
Job Description Matching

Match and compare your resume to any job description

Start Matching
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service